Project Manager

4 hours ago


Etobicoke, Canada Eventscape Inc. Full time

ABOUT THE ROLEAs a Project Manager at Eventscape you will:Oversee all aspects of your architectural projects, from concept to installation.Manage administrative tasks and navigate internal systems while adhering to established protocols.Generate, review, and negotiate contracts to safeguard stakeholder interests.Determine resource requirements based on project specifications, conducting thorough research and analysis.Collaborate with internal teams to manage design and fabrication timelines, proactively addressing challenges.Implement quality control measures and strategic risk mitigation throughout the project lifecycle.Communicate effectively with clients, architects, and other stakeholders to set clear expectations and build strong relationships.Uphold meticulous attention to detail in all administrative duties and project documentation.Proactively mitigate engineering challenges by leveraging architectural expertise.Strategically source materials, parts, equipment, and services to align with project specifications, timelines, and budgetary constraints.Prioritize tasks and time allocation in alignment with project goals and strategic imperatives.ABOUT YOUWe're looking for someone with:5+ years of project management experience in related industries.Hands-on experience with diverse construction materials and fabrication processes such as metal, wood, solid surfaces (Corian), fabric, and acrylic.Exceptional problem-solving skills and a knack for strategic planning.Background in custom design/fabrication, manufacturing, architecture, engineering, or a related field.Comprehensive understanding of building systems, materials, construction methods, and architectural detailing.Strong expertise in construction/architectural processesProficiency in client-facing roles and a passion for delivering exceptional service.Expertise in project management principles and techniques.Ability to closely manage and support fabrication and design teams.Strong organizational skills and attention to detail in ensuring all project documentation is accurate and up-to-date.Comfort with managing detailed administrative tasks.Experience in managing complex projects and internal manufacturing processes.
